New pink honky tonk in downtown San Antonio will focus on Dolly and other female country artists
Downtown San Antonio is fixin' to get a new live country music venue, and it will flaunt a decidedly feminine flair. La Honky Tonk will open later this month in the space at 909 Broadway formerly occupied by Augie's BBQ, which closed earlier this year due to slow-crawling construction along the Broadway corridor. Co-owner Richard Bocanegra said he anticipates a Nov. 16 soft opening for the nightspot, which is in the midst of an interior finish-out.
